The Center for Early Childhood Connections aims to bring together comprehensive services for those who care for babies and young children. We honor diverse family structures and aim to support caregivers dealing with infertility, pregnancy loss or those becoming parents through non-dominate pathways. At The Center for Early Childhood Connections, we fully endorse and embrace the Diversity Informed Tenants for work with infants, children, and families. It is our goal to bring these values into our educational systems, therapeutic services, and our trainings with new therapists. Raising young children can be challenging. Even the most common struggles can feel like the weight of the world lays solely on the shoulders of the parent. At The Center for Early Childhood Connections we believe that it is in connection with others that children and families can flourish and bloom despite even the most difficult of circumstances. Our organization brings together the field of infant and children's mental health with best practices for preschool classrooms. We work to foster inclusive connections between families and their community. The Center for Early Childhood Connections we believe that children and families need help connecting to the best services, not just a referral.

Moonraker is a Python web server providing API access to Klipper 3D printing firmware. In versions 0.9.3 and below, instances configured with the "ldap" component enabled are vulnerable to LDAP search filter injection techniques via the login endpoint. The 401 error response message can be used to determine whether or not a search was successful, allowing for brute force methods to discover LDAP entries on the server such as user IDs and user attributes. This issue has been fixed in version 0.10.0.

Runtipi is a Docker-based, personal homeserver orchestrator that facilitates multiple services on a single server. Versions 3.7.0 and above allow an authenticated user to execute arbitrary system commands on the host server by injecting shell metacharacters into backup filenames. The BackupManager fails to sanitize the filenames of uploaded backups. The system persists user-uploaded files directly to the host filesystem using the raw originalname provided in the request. This allows an attacker to stage a file containing shell metacharacters (e.g., $(id).tar.gz) at a predictable path, which is later referenced during the restore process. The successful storage of the file is what allows the subsequent restore command to reference and execute it. This issue has been fixed in version 4.7.0.
